Violations of transitivity when aggregating preferences


Respondent #1
1Apple
2Tomato
3Orange
Respondent #2
1Tomato
2Orange
3Apple
Respondent #3
1Orange
2Apple
3Tomato
Vote count
AppleTomato2 : 1
TomatoOrange2 : 1
OrangeApple2 : 1

Apple ≻ Tomato ≻ Orange ≻ Apple. Apple is simultaneously the most and the least preferred — the group preferences are inconsistent!
